Free-to-play dragon combat game Century: Age of Ashes was set to release tomorrow on the PS5 and PS4 – but has now been delayed. In an eyebrow raising statement, Bordeaux-based developer Playwing admitted that it simply needs more time, and assured that bringing the game to PlayStation is its top priority. It didn’t, however, issue an alternative date.

“First, please accept our humble apologies,” a statement said. “Pushing back a release is never pleasant, even more so when we know there is a huge number of players who are wanting to play on PlayStation platforms, and this will most likely be a turning point in the life of Century: Age of Ashes. Passing certification on PlayStation – what we call 'going gold' – right off the back of the Xbox One release and the launch of the debut season, A Shadow Over Skeld, is a tough challenge. Therefore, we are going to need a little more time to ensure we meet the quality standards to ship on these two platforms.”

Fair enough, so when can we expect to mount our dragons? “Our team are currently hard at work debugging the PS5 and PS4 versions, while also polishing up the recently released Xbox One version. Season 1 is also being worked on for its balancing issues and prepping for future content. This is now the last stretch before Century takes flight on PlayStation, which means it's just a matter of days before we share a release date with you all.”
